Shri Naziruddin Ahmad : I beg to move:

Omit sub-clause (2) of clause 2.

Sardar Hukam Singh : I beg to move:

In sub-clause (2) of clause 2, after “ Parsi” insert “ Sikh”.

Shri Brajeshwar Prasad (Bihar) : I beg to move:

After sub-clause (2) of clause 2, insert:

“(2A) This Code also applies to any woman professing any religion who has married a Hindu, Buddhist, Jain or Sikh.”

Shri Naziruddin Ahmad : I beg to move :

(i) Omit sub-clause (3) of clause 2.

(ii) Omit sub-clause (4) of clause 2.

(iii) After sub-clause (4) of clause 2, add :

“ (5) Notwithstanding anything in this section this Code shall apply only to such areas or to such persons or classes of persons in any State from such time or by such stages as the State Legislature may from time to time by Act provide.”

Shri Jhunjhunwala : I beg to move :

To clause 2, add the proviso:

“Provided, however, that notwithstanding anything contained in the above clauses, this Code shall not apply to any person, unless such person got his name registered with such authority, and in such manner, as may be hereafter prescribed by Parliament, within one year after this Code comes into force and in case of a minor within one year after such a minor attains majority.”

Mr. Speaker: I called out each Member who has tabled his amendment or amendments and I find that Shri Shiv Charan Lal and Prof. K. K. Bhattacharya were absent when called. But, as we are following a procedure of calling out the number of the amendment it is possible that these two Members may not have expected that they would have been called so soon as that to move their amendments. Though I am very clear that they should have been in their seats when the Bill is taken up for discussion, as we are starting this procedure in the beginning. I am thinking of permitting them to move their amendments later on if they turn up in the House and wish to move them during the course of discussion on this particular clause.
